Paxos Mints 300 Trillion PYUSD By Error – Right here’s What Occurred


In an surprising and nearly surreal incident, Paxos, the issuer behind PayPal’s PYUSD stablecoin, mistakenly minted 300 trillion PYUSD — sure, with a “T” — earlier right this moment after including six additional zeros to the supposed transaction. The blunder was swiftly corrected as Paxos burned the surplus tokens and reissued the right amount of 300 million PYUSD, however not earlier than the crypto group observed the jaw-dropping determine.

Associated Studying

To place the dimensions of the error into perspective, 300 trillion PYUSD would have exceeded the whole US cash provide (M2) — at the moment round $21 trillion — by practically 14 occasions. In international phrases, it could symbolize nearly thrice the entire estimated international M2, roughly $100 trillion. In different phrases, for a quick second, Paxos had “created” sufficient digital {dollars} to purchase practically each publicly traded firm on the planet.

The state of affairs sparked a wave of disbelief and humor throughout social media, with merchants and analysts mocking what may have been the most important minting error in crypto historical past. Whereas Paxos acted rapidly to reverse the error and confirmed that no funds had been affected, the occasion has reignited discussions about sensible contract precision, stablecoin threat administration, and the potential penalties of such errors in large-scale monetary programs.

Paxos Responds to Minting Error, Sparks Debate on Stablecoin Oversight

On Wednesday afternoon, Paxos addressed the state of affairs immediately on X, confirming that the minting of 300 trillion PYUSD was the results of an inside mistake throughout a routine switch. The corporate acknowledged:

“At 3:12 PM EST, Paxos mistakenly minted extra PYUSD as a part of an inside switch. Paxos instantly recognized the error and burned the surplus PYUSD. This was an inside technical error. There isn’t a safety breach. Buyer funds are secure. We’ve addressed the basis trigger.”

The acknowledgment calmed speedy fears of a safety breach or lack of funds, however the incident rapidly grew to become the topic of widespread jokes and criticism throughout the crypto group. Merchants and builders mocked the concept a couple of misplaced zeros may momentarily inflate international liquidity by trillions of {dollars} — a stark reminder of how even essentially the most regulated issuers could make human or technical errors.

Whereas the difficulty was resolved inside minutes, it reignited debate over stablecoin minting procedures and the necessity for real-time transparency and safeguards. Some trade observers argued that such incidents underscore why stablecoin issuance ought to face stricter regulatory requirements, particularly when tied to massive establishments like PayPal. Others countered that blockchain’s transparency labored as supposed — the error was immediately seen, verifiable, and corrected with out hurt.

In the end, the occasion highlights a deeper stress throughout the stablecoin sector: easy methods to stability innovation and automation with the extent of oversight and accountability anticipated from entities that successfully difficulty digital representations of real-world cash.

Stablecoin Dominance Exhibits Rising Market Warning

The chart reveals that stablecoin market dominance has climbed again to eight.49%, signaling a notable shift towards threat aversion following the sharp market correction final Friday. Traditionally, rising stablecoin dominance displays merchants rotating capital into security — holding stablecoins like USDT, USDC, or DAI quite than unstable property like Bitcoin or altcoins.

After dipping beneath 7.5% in late September, dominance rebounded sharply throughout final week’s crash, even briefly spiking close to 9.5%, the best degree since early June. This surge aligns with the large minting exercise reported by Tether and Circle, which collectively issued over $4.5 billion in new stablecoins after the sell-off. The transfer suggests that enormous gamers and establishments are getting ready liquidity reserves for potential market re-entry or threat administration amid ongoing uncertainty.

If dominance continues to consolidate round 8–9%, it could point out that traders are nonetheless hesitant to redeploy capital into crypto property, ready for affirmation of a market backside. Conversely, a sustained decline beneath 8% may mark renewed confidence and inflows into Bitcoin and altcoins. For now, the chart factors to a cautious however liquid market, the place contributors are able to act as soon as volatility stabilizes.
